Strawberry Spinach Salad with Poppy Seed Dressing Delights!

A refreshing and vibrant Strawberry Spinach Salad topped with a delightful poppy seed dressing, perfect for any occasion.
Prep Time 15 minutes
Total Time 15 minutes
Servings: 4 servings
Course: Salad
Cuisine: American
Calories: 220

Ingredients
  

  • 4 cups fresh baby spinach washed and dried
  • 2 cups fresh strawberries hulled and sliced
  • 1/2 cup red onion thinly sliced
  • 1/2 cup feta cheese crumbled
  • 1/2 cup pecans chopped
  • 1/4 cup vegetable oil
  • 2 tablespoons apple cider vinegar
  • 2 tablespoons honey
  • 1 teaspoon Dijon mustard
  • 1 teaspoon poppy seeds
  • Salt and pepper to taste

Method
 

  1. In a large bowl, combine the baby spinach, sliced strawberries, red onion, feta cheese, and chopped pecans.
  2. In a separate small bowl, whisk together the vegetable oil, apple cider vinegar, honey, Dijon mustard, and poppy seeds until well combined. Season with salt and pepper to taste.
  3. Drizzle the dressing over the salad just before serving and toss gently to combine.
  4. Serve immediately for the freshest flavor.

Notes

  • For added protein, consider adding grilled chicken or chickpeas to the salad.
  • Substitute walnuts or almonds for the pecans for a different flavor and texture.
